Default Warped KBDD Blades Fix

Hey guys,
First, I have to give credit to pmerritt for this idea on another thread. I thought I'd create a thread in case someone was trying to search it like I was.

I like the KBDD blades for my nano, because they seem to be the toughest of the bunch. They don't crack like any of the other one's I've tried. The problem I've had recently, and seems like others have had this same problem, is that they are sometimes warped right out of the package. This will not work on a nano, as you all know.

Here's the solution:
Oven preheated to 175 degrees. Take the glass out of two picture frames and place the blades between them. Place in oven for 10 minutes. (this worked for me) Not sure how long is really needed. Take out of oven and put on flat surface with something heavy and flat on top of them, still sandwiched between the panes of glass. Let stand until cool. Comes out PERFECTLY flat. Place on heli and smile.

i order skids 5 at a time, and they always come super warped from shipping, but i always boil them when i get them now, to make them stronger, and it also gets the warps out perfectly...

i bet it would be easier on the plastic than an oven...i just fill a solo cup with water and microwave for 2 minutes to boil the water, then i put the skids in for half an hour...i learned the trick from rc car dudes, and though i have about 20 pair of kbdd blades right now i don't have any that are warped, so i can't try, i guess i'm lucky...

i agree these blades are the best performance-wise, and also the colors are great, i really like how easy it is to see your flight disc with the hot pink blades.

Hmm, so your idea is interesting. Works on the principle of going back to original shape instead of manipulating it. Maybe that works. Sure wouldn't want to try it on a new set. I will do that for my skids from now on.

The oven at 175° does not hurt the blades at all. Not hot enough to melt them. Make sure to preheat though, because maybe heat coming directly off the coils would be a bit much. Still, boiling point is 212°, so they don't get as hot this way.
